1. Search
Read verified reviews by dog parents like you and choose a boarder who’s a great match for you and your dogs
2. Meet & Greet
Meet either virtually or in-person with a boarder to discuss the level of care needed for your dogs while you’re away
3. Book & Pay
All payments are processed through Rover’s secured platform and your booking is backed by 24/7 support. It’s that easy!

Rover makes it easy to find Wayne Heights dog boarding sitters to provide loving care from their own home. The background-checked, 5-star sitters you can find on Rover will welcome your dog into their home when you’re away—whether it’s just for the weekend or longer. Dog boarding is great for:
- Dogs of all ages and abilities, including puppies
- Pet parents looking for a safe, loving alternative to a kennel
- Dogs who’d love to socialize with their sitter’s pets
